Job Summary
| Position Summary: | The University of Dayton Research Institute invites qualified applicants to apply for our Program Manager Materials Sector opening! The Program Manager supports the Materials Sector by managing the execution of assigned research projects ensuring alignment with cost schedule and technical requirements. This role works closely with technical staff Financial Analysts and Business Operations to coordinate day-to-day project activities across technical execution customer deliverables and quality-related efforts. Responsibilities include tracking project schedules organizing and formatting technical and financial data and coordinating cost schedule and deliverables to support successful project execution. The position utilizes established PMO processes and systems to maintain project data and inform overall project timelines and performance. The Program Manager is responsible for ensuring assigned efforts remain on track within defined scope and requirements including reviewing deliverables prior to submission and supporting customer interactions through preparation and presentation of project-related information as requested. This role operates within a structured PMO environment and contributes to consistent and compliant execution across projects. |

| Minimum Qualifications: | Bachelors degree in Business and a minimum of 36 years of experience supporting and coordinating project execution in a financial or program management environment. Experience managing multiple concurrent projects within a structured environment including coordination of cost schedule and deliverables. Experience working within established program management or project controls processes including maintaining project documentation and supporting routine reporting requirements. Hands-on experience using Deltek Costpoint for project setup data validation and project financial tracking. Working knowledge of contract types (FFP CPFF T&M) and ability to support execution in compliance with contractual requirements. Strong attention to detail including a consistent track record of producing accurate well-organized documentation and error-free deliverables. Ability to collaborate effectively with technical teams financial analysts and administrative staff. Strong organizational and analytical skills with the ability to manage competing priorities across multiple efforts. Effective written and verbal communication skills including preparation of standard reports briefings and deliverables. Proficiency in Microsoft Office applications particularly Excel. Active Secret security clearance. Due to the requirements of our research contracts with the U.S. federal government candidates for this position must be a U.S. citizen. |
